Get in Touch** The Audi repair market serving Ester, Alaska, is centralized in Fairbanks, approximately a 15-minute drive away. The market is characterized by limited but high-quality competition. There are no dedicated Audi specialists within Ester's boundaries. Consumers have the choice between the factory-authorized dealership (Kendall Audi) for the highest level of brand-specific certification and two highly competent independent specialists (Arctic German Auto and Import Auto Service) that offer significant cost savings while maintaining expert-level knowledge. Pricing in this remote market is generally above the national average due to the cost of importing specialized tools and parts, as well as the niche expertise required. However, the quality of service available is surprisingly robust for a northern community, preventing the need for owners to travel to Anchorage for most service needs.

Extreme cold in Ester can be tough on Audi batteries, engine oil, and Quattro all-wheel-drive systems. Prioritize winterizing services like battery testing, switching to a low-viscosity synthetic oil (e.g., 0W-20 or 5W-30), and ensuring your quattro system and thermostat are functioning properly to reach optimal operating temperature.
Rough, frost-heaved roads and gravel can lead to increased wear on suspension components like control arms and struts. Additionally, the climate exacerbates issues with plastic engine components becoming brittle and electrical issues due to temperature extremes and road salt corrosion.
